Abstract Many theories had been put to explain the aetiology of pre-eclamptic toxaemia . However , no single theory was sufficient to explain the full picture of the disease . One of the recent ideas that may explain the aetiology of pre-eclamptic toxaemia is the change in the serum concentration of trace elements * This is because cadmium toxicity was reported to induce hypertension and oedema in experimental animals * Moreover , it was reported that cadmium toxicity induces decrease in the serum concentration of zinc . The aim of this work was to study the serum concentration of cadmium , zinc and magnesium in pre-eclamptic patients before and after treatment with magnesium sulphate .Furthermorei to aascess * the effect of treatment with magnesium sulphate on the mean arterial blood pressure and protein concentration |
